OKX Ventures, the investment arm of leading cryptocurrency exchange OKX, has partnered with the Ethereum Climate Platform (ECP) to advance sustainability initiatives in the Web3 ecosystem. This collaboration aligns with global efforts to reduce carbon emissions and promote renewable energy solutions in blockchain technology.
OKX Ventures’ Commitment to Sustainable Blockchain
In a strategic move announced on December 6, OKX Ventures revealed its partnership with ECP, emphasizing its mission to decarbonize the Web3 space. Key initiatives include:
- Leveraging advanced technology to accelerate blockchain decarbonization.
- Promoting sustainable energy in mining and trading operations.
- Utilizing proof-of-reserves to enhance transparency and reduce emissions.
“OKX Ventures, with the support of the OKX Web3 team, joined a coalition of companies dedicated to expediting decarbonization and amplifying climate action through cutting-edge technology and digital environmental assets.”
This initiative positions OKX alongside industry leaders like Microsoft, Polygon, and the Near Foundation in driving climate-conscious innovation.
Industry-Wide Push for Renewable Energy
The crypto sector is increasingly adopting green energy solutions to mitigate environmental impact. Notable developments include:
- Solar-powered Bitcoin mining facilities.
- Immersion cooling systems for energy-efficient mining rigs.
- Corporate collaborations, such as Tesla and Blockstream’s solar-powered mining project in Texas.

The Ethereum Merge and Its Climate Impact
The Ethereum Merge marked a pivotal shift in blockchain sustainability by transitioning Ethereum to a Proof-of-Stake (PoS) consensus mechanism, slashing energy consumption by 99%. This move addressed long-standing concerns about the environmental impact of Proof-of-Work (PoW) mining.
Global Regulatory Responses to Mining
- China: Banned Bitcoin mining in 2021 due to energy concerns, triggering a migration of miners.
- Kazakhstan: Reduced electricity supply to miners amid climate activism pressure.
- United States: Proposed a 30% tax on miners to offset energy usage.

How does Proof-of-Stake reduce energy consumption?
PoS eliminates energy-intensive mining, relying instead on validators who stake tokens to secure the network.
